    We have some LaserChecks in the shop.. they works OK but it's hard to see the
    small display while taking a reading...
    The Non-Backlit display is almost impossible to read in darker environments.
    We also found that between the 2 LaserChecks we have... there is an error
    of almost 10% between them.

    The other problem we found was that it doesn't read 405nm accurately...
    Since you need to pre-adjust the LC for the wavelength you are measuring
    and the 405nm LDs vary between 400nm-415nm you would need to know
    the exact wavelength of your particular LD.

    But.... If you want a small... very portable LPM to do quick checks in the field...
    it is a good LPM..

    Ours cost $550.00 cnd total to get them in our hands..
